Healthy Habits

Use these 16 suggestions to not only help you get well, but stay well:

  1. Ask Questions – understand your health problem and get better results... 

  2. Keep Your Appointments – each visit builds on the ones before...

  3. Get Moving – exercise as you are able; you’re designed to move...

  4. Therapeutic Massage – Massage and chiropractic work well together.

  5. Better Nutrition – You’ll heal better with the right raw materials.

  6. Drink More Water – You’re mostly water. Make sure you get enough.

  7. Restful Sleep – Get plenty of sleep so your body can make repairs.

  8. Less Coffee – Caffeine, like other drugs, affects your nervous system.

  9. Stop Smoking – The health risks are clear. It’s never too late to quit.

  10. Moderate Alcohol – Drink in moderation and enjoy the health benefits.

  11. Give Up Softdrink – It’s a common culprit linked to many health problems.

  12. Proper Weight – Slim down to the correct weight for your height.

  13. Limit Media Use – Television watching is unhealthy on many levels.

  14. Reduce Stress – Emotional stress underlies many health problems.

  15. Spiritual Health – True healing occurs by connecting to a higher power.

  16. Remain Hopeful – It takes time. We’re optimistic. You should be too.
